{For buyers in search of more space without compromising on value, 4 bedroom homes in Darwen represent a smart option. They are ideal for larger households, people working from home, or residents who need extra room for visitors or projects.



Darwen features a variety of contemporary builds and established houses, offering homeowners options in both form and function. Nestled between Blackburn and the West Pennine Moors, the town balances town convenience with proximity to walks, schools, and direct rail connections.

Property Types Available



There’s no standard design for four-bedroom homes in Darwen. Options include:



  • Modern detached homes on family estates

  • Stone-built terraces or semi-detached houses with larger floorplans

  • Older detached houses with substantial gardens

  • New-build homes in upcoming neighbourhoods



The Darwen housing market often offers more space for your budget compared to neighbouring areas, making it suitable for those upsizing.

FAQs



  • Are four-bedroom homes in Darwen suitable for home working? Yes, many include a spare room that doubles as an office.

  • Is Darwen family-friendly? Indeed, with several schools, parks, and activities.

  • What is the typical price range? Prices differ based on condition and area, but generally provide better value than more urban towns.

  • Do these homes come with gardens? The majority do, especially modern builds or traditional homes with more land.

  • How far is Manchester by train? Roughly 40–45 minutes, with a change at Bolton or Blackburn.

  • Are new builds available in Darwen? Yes, with several developments currently underway.
